Snickers bars and stuffed dates had a baby, and I think you're going to love her. Imagine your favourite flavours of a classic snickers bar - in these chocolate coated, chewy caramel bites, stuffed with crunch buckwheat peanut butter and rolled in bittersweet cacao nibs.
Mix the peanut butter and buckwheat in a bowl and place in the freezer to set.
Open up the dates on one side, and put half a teaspoon of the peanut butter mixture inside each. Place back in the freezer to set.
Melt the chocolate in a bowl over a pot of boiling water, and put the peanuts and cacao nibs in a shallow bowl.
Once firm remove the dates from the freezer, press the peanut butter mix further inside the date and wrap the outsides around it. Dip each one in the dark chocolate with a fork, place in the peanut cacao mix and sprinkle it on top to cover, then place on a plate. Repeat until all done, then place in the freezer for 30 minutes until rock hard. Will keep in the freezer for two months

Notes
Nut free: Use tahini instead of peanut butter and sesame seeds or extra buckwheat instead of peanuts.
Sugar Free: Use a dark chocolate made with stevia or xylitol.
